Transaction ccb17b60cbfcc81e93f5c4be54accb48d9af44c0d27b37d88316df0acbbba8a8
1 Input
1 Output
-
ccb17b60cbfcc81e93f5c4be54accb48d9af44c0d27b37d88316df0acbbba8a8:0
- value
- 20078446
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9b2d5bed0cb968f4f4952a375b8e4027a55c4c68 OP_EQUAL
- address
- MN3fJmXHG6SzeW1n38HMzKvUKhzVHYHi6o